Avoid Extra Costs When Traveling By Air, Says ParkSleepFly.com

Suffield, CT – Getting to the airport on time, finding reasonably priced, secure airport parking, and departing as scheduled are some of today’s toughest challenges. People who flew frequently just a decade ago today would rather avoid hassles like heightened airport security, long waits in line, missed flights, and new amenities fees. Many find it hard to afford increasing air travel expenses. Some delay their trips or defer them altogether as a new frugality sets in nationwide.

Jack Lambert, managing partner of ParkSleepFly.com, Inc., would like people to be confident about traveling by air within their budgets. “Rather than cut back or eliminate business or leisure travel, there are ways for companies and individuals to effectively manage their travel costs in a challenging economic environment,” he said. Lambert suggested these steps be taken to organize travel activity and curb air travel spending:

Get the best value in airfares
Go online to compare a vast array of ticket prices. Don’t be rigid about the time of day you want to travel. It’s better to have a general time (morning, afternoon, or evening) in mind and investigate three or four departures offered during that period. Moving your departure or return time by just an hour can save on your ticket price.

Be flexible on days and routes
Check if a particular flight may be cheaper on a Tuesday than a Monday or a Saturday instead of a Sunday. Savings from moving your departure or return day can give you what amounts to a free one-day “vacation” stay at an airport hotel. The route you choose can make a difference, too. Resist the non-stop, direct routes most airline websites show you and opt for connecting flights instead. This may add a few hours to your travel time but you may save hundreds of dollars.

Reduce luggage, in-flight amenities and standby fees
Do research online before your trip to understand and compare which airlines offer what amenities for free or at cost, including luggage checks, in-flight entertainment, meals and snacks, pillows and blankets. Limit yourself to carry-on baggage, and bring your own comfort items. Competitively, more airlines are starting to reduce a la carte fees. Make sure you won’t need to change to a different flight on the day of your scheduled departure or it could cost you $50.
